Average Monthly Sunshine in Dantu
The graphs on this page shows the average number of hours per month and per day that Dantu receives direct sunlight. The numbers are calculated over a 30-year period to provide a reliable average.
Monthly hours of sunshine
If you're visiting Dantu, timing is key. In August, you can enjoy up to 201 hours of sunshine, while the shorter days of February provide just 120 hours. The total annual amount of sun is 1925 hours.
Daily hours of sunshine
This means the city can be enjoyed more throughout the sunniest month of August under a blue sky, with approximately 6.7 hours of sunshine daily. In contrast, the city experiences much darker days in February, with only 4.0 hours of sunlight per day.
Dantu’s total hours of sunshine compared to other major cities
Dantu enjoys an average of 1925 hours of sunshine annually. Let’s compare this with some popular tourist destinations:
In Lisbon, Portugal, there are approximately 2801 hours of sunshine annually, highlighting its warm and sunny Mediterranean climate.
In contrast, Tromsø , Norway, receives only about 1270 hours of sunshine per year, known for the polar night with no sunlight for weeks during winter.
The climate in San Francisco, USA, includes 3072 hours of sunshine annually, thanks to its mild coastal weather.
In Tokyo, Japan, the average annual sunshine is 1930 hours, with sunny periods between rainy seasons.
Other climate information
June, Dantu’s wettest month, receives 227 mm of rainfall and has a maximum daytime temperature of 30°C. During the driest month December you can expect a temperature of 11°C.
